

- 咪鼠AI智能鼠标
深入解析YOLOv10:创新点和网络结构全揭秘
简介:本文详细解读了YOLOv10,包括其创新点和网络结构,通过具体案例和图示帮助读者深入理解这一目标检测领域的新秀。
在人工智能领域,目标检测一直是研究的热点之一。近期,YOLOv10的发布引起了广泛关注。作为YOLO系列的最新成员,YOLOv10在保持实时性的同时,进一步提升了检测的准确性。本文将深入解读YOLOv10的创新点和网络结构,带大家全面了解这一引人注目的技术。
YOLOv10的创新点
YOLOv10在目标检测领域引入了多项创新技术,显著提高了检测性能和速度。其中,最引人瞩目的创新点包括:
-
更高效的网络架构:YOLOv10采用了全新的网络架构,旨在实现更高的计算效率和更快的推理速度。通过精心设计的卷积层和池化层,YOLOv10能够在保持检测精度的同时,大幅降低计算负担。
-
改进的锚点机制:为了更准确地定位目标物体,YOLOv10对锚点机制进行了改进。新的锚点机制能够更精确地匹配目标的尺寸和形状,从而提升检测框的准确性和稳定性。
-
多尺度特征融合:YOLOv10引入了多尺度特征融合策略,通过融合不同层次的特征信息,增强了模型对不同尺度目标的检测能力。这一创新使得YOLOv10在处理小目标和多尺度变化场景时表现出色。
YOLOv10的网络结构
YOLOv10的网络结构是其强大性能的基础。整体而言,YOLOv10的网络结构可以分为以下几个关键部分:
-
主干网络:YOLOv10的主干网络负责从输入图像中提取有用的特征信息。通过一系列卷积操作和残差连接,主干网络能够有效地学习到图像的深层特征表示。
-
颈部结构:颈部结构在YOLOv10中扮演着特征增强和整合的角色。通过引入特征金字塔网络(FPN)和路径聚合网络(PANet)等结构,颈部结构能够融合来自不同层级的特征,进一步提升检测效果。
-
检测头:检测头是YOLOv10中实现具体检测任务的部分。基于改进的锚点机制和分类回归网络,检测头能够准确预测出目标的类别、位置和置信度。
案例说明
为了更直观地展示YOLOv10的性能,我们以一个实际案例为例进行说明。在一个交通监控场景中,需要实时准确地检测出行人和车辆等目标。通过使用YOLOv10模型,我们能够实现以下效果:
-
高准确性:YOLOv10能够精确地检测出图像中的行人和车辆,甚至在复杂背景和光照变化条件下也能保持良好的检测准确性。
-
实时性能:得益于高效的网络架构和优化实现,YOLOv10能够在保持高精度检测的同时,实现接近实时的处理速度,满足实时监控的应用需求。
领域前瞻
随着深度学习技术的不断发展,目标检测领域将继续迎来新的突破。YOLOv10作为当前阶段的杰出代表,展示了强大的性能和潜力。展望未来,我们可以期待YOLO系列在以下几个方面取得进一步进展:
-
算法优化和效率提升:通过持续优化网络结构和算法细节,提高YOLO模型的推理速度和准确性。
-
更广泛的应用场景:将YOLO模型应用于更多领域,包括无人驾驶、智能安防、工业自动化等,推动相关技术的创新应用。
-
边缘计算和部署优化:针对边缘计算场景优化YOLO模型,实现在低功耗设备上的高效部署和运行。
综上所述,YOLOv10以其卓越的性能和创新的网络结构为目标检测领域注入了新的活力。我们期待这一技术在未来能够取得更广泛的应用和更深远的发展。